Peoples Township, Boone County, Iowa

Peoples Township is one of seventeen townships in Boone County, Iowa, United States.

Peoples Township was established in 1871.

[3] It was named for David Peoples, an early settler.

[4] Peoples Township covers an area of 36.12 square miles (93.6 km2) and contains no incorporated settlements.
